**Ticket: Report-export vault locked — timezone fix blocked**

Hey new folks, welcome to the fun part. The credentials vault for ChronoSheaf, our report exporter, locked itself after too many bad attempts while we were debugging the DST offset bug in scheduled exports. Until it's unsealed, the timezone patch can't ship and customers in odd offsets keep getting shifted timestamps. Whoever picks this up: open the vault recovery prompt on the Pellam staging box and enter the team recovery passphrase, noted just below.

unlock words, fawig-bagef: olidor-holir-istox-holath-tamys-quenion-giliel

Subject: Echohall 3.2 release — plugin API notes

Hi all,

The Echohall audio-guide app ships version 3.2 to the release channel today. For plugin authors: the tour-manifest schema now requires a duration field on every audio stop, and the deprecated gallery-map endpoint is removed. Offline bundle sizes are capped at 180 MB per exhibit. Please rebuild your plugins against the new SDK before the Varnholm Museum pilot next month and run the compatibility checker. When filing compatibility reports, include the build token printed below.

session token of kagup-hahaf = htk3_2b8

**Break-glass access: Fennelwire websocket reconnect bug**

Plugin authors: if your plugin hits the reconnect loop bug in Fennelwire's socket layer, you can request break-glass access to the debug relay. The relay hands out short-lived sessions so you can capture handshake traces without waiting on us. The break-glass prompt accepts exactly one input: the recovery passphrase printed just below.

vault phrase of hawep-kagag = quenox-aldath-zordor-fraael-fenwyn-raldor

Ticket: Studio Access — Fennick Media Suite, Floor 3

Recording of internal training videos runs Tuesday–Thursday this week, 09:00–16:00. Reception: direct booked presenters to the third-floor suite; no unbooked visitors past the lift lobby. Do not let anyone in while the ON AIR light is lit — knock-throughs ruin takes and the crew will not be amused. Equipment deliveries go to the goods entrance, not the front desk. Presenters arriving without a badge should be signed in and given the studio door code below.

door code, tajof-kageg: bdg-QVDCE-3